Receiving Buffer - LPD Spool
Off: When Off is selected, the machine will not use spooling. During the LPD print process
for one client, data cannot be received over that same interface from a different client. Set
a value for the dedicated LPD receiving buffer memory capacity from 1024-2048 KB, in 32
KB increments.
Memory Spool: When selected, the machine will use spooling. The receiving buffer for
spooling uses memory. When this candidate value is selected, set the memory capacity of
the receiving buffer for spooling, from 0.50 MB to 32.00 MB, in 0.25 MB increments.
Note
Notice that print data exceeding the set memory capacity is not accepted. In such cases, select
Hard Disk or Off.
Hard Disk Spool: When selected, the machine will use spooling. The receiving buffer for
spooling uses the hard disk.
Receiving Buffer - NetWare
Set the NetWare receiving buffer. Set a value from 64 to 1024 KB, in 32 KB increments.
Receiving Buffer - SMB Spool
Off: When Off is selected, the machine will not use spooling. While SMB print processing is
being carried out for one client, data cannot be received over the same interface from
another client.
Set a value for the dedicated SMB receiving buffer memory capacity from 64 to 1024 KB, in
32 KB increments.
Memory Spool: When selected, the machine will use spooling. The receiving buffer for
spooling uses memory. When this candidate value is selected, set the memory capacity of
the receiving buffer for spooling from 0.50 MB to 32.00 MB, in 0.25 MB increments.
Note
Notice that print data exceeding the set memory capacity is not accepted. In such cases, select
Hard Disk or Off.
Hard Disk Spool: When selected, the machine will use spooling. The receiving buffer for
spooling uses the hard disk.
Receiving Buffer - IPP Spool
Off: When Off is selected, the machine will not use spooling. While IPP print processing is
being carried out for one client, data cannot be received over the same interface from
another client. Set a value for the dedicated IPP receiving buffer memory capacity from 64
to 1024 KB, in 32 KB increments.
Hard Disk: When selected, the machine will use spooling. The receiving buffer for spooling
uses the hard disk.
Receiving Buffer - EtherTalk
Set the EtherTalk receiving buffer. Set a value from 1024 to 2048 KB, in 32 KB increments.
Receiving Buffer - Port 9100
Set the Port9100 receiving buffer. Set a value from 64 to 1024 KB, in 32 KB increments.
